ERP系統 & MES 生產管理系統
10萬用戶實施案例,ERP 系統實現微信、銷售、庫存、生產、財務、人資、辦公等一體化管理
如何使用Excel的函數查找重復項
Excel是一款功能強大的電子表格軟件,可以幫助用戶進行數據處理和分析。在日常工作中,我們經常需要查找和處理重復項,以確保數據的準確性和一致性。本文將介紹如何使用Excel的函數來查找重復項,幫助您更高效地處理數據。
1. 條件格式化
條件格式化是Excel中一種簡單而實用的功能,可以幫助用戶高亮顯示重復項。以下是使用條件格式化查找重復項的步驟:
1. 選中要查找重復項的數據范圍。
2. 點擊Excel菜單欄中的“開始”選項卡。
3. 在“樣式”組中,點擊“條件格式化”按鈕,然后選擇“突出顯示單元格規則”。
4. 在彈出的下拉菜單中,選擇“重復值”選項。
5. 在彈出的對話框中,選擇要突出顯示重復項的格式。
6. 點擊“確定”按鈕,重復項將被高亮顯示。
2. 使用COUNTIF函數
COUNTIF函數是Excel中用于計算符合指定條件的單元格數量的函數。通過結合條件格式化和COUNTIF函數,可以更靈活地查找重復項。以下是使用COUNTIF函數查找重復項的步驟:
1. 在Excel工作表中,選擇一個空白單元格作為輸出結果的位置。
2. 輸入COUNTIF函數的公式,例如“=COUNTIF(A:A,A1)”。
其中A:A表示要查找重復項的數據列,A1表示當前單元格。
3. 按下回車鍵,計算結果將顯示在選定的輸出單元格中。
4. 復制這個公式到其他單元格中,以便查找整個數據范圍內的重復項。
5. 根據計算結果,篩選或刪除重復項。
3. 使用VLOOKUP函數
VLOOKUP函數是Excel中一種常用的查找函數,可以根據指定的條件在數據范圍中查找匹配項。以下是使用VLOOKUP函數查找重復項的步驟:
1. 在Excel工作表中,選擇一個空白單元格作為輸出結果的位置。
2. 輸入VLOOKUP函數的公式,例如“=VLOOKUP(A1,A:A,1,FALSE)”。
其中A1表示當前單元格,A:A表示要查找重復項的數據列。
1表示返回匹配項所在列的索引,FALSE表示精確匹配。
3. 按下回車鍵,如果有重復項,將顯示第一個匹配項的數值。
4. 復制這個公式到其他單元格中,以便查找整個數據范圍內的重復項。
5. 根據需要,可以進一步篩選或刪除重復項。
4. 使用Remove Duplicates功能
Excel提供了一個方便的“Remove Duplicates”功能,可以幫助快速刪除重復項。以下是使用Remove Duplicates功能查找重復項的步驟:
1. 選中要查找重復項的數據范圍。
2. 點擊Excel菜單欄中的“數據”選項卡。
3. 在“數據工具”組中,點擊“刪除重復值”按鈕。
4. 在彈出的對話框中,選擇要刪除重復項的列。
5. 點擊“確定”按鈕,重復項將被刪除。
5. 使用自定義公式
除了內置的函數和功能,您還可以使用自定義公式來查找重復項。以下是使用自定義公式查找重復項的步驟:
1. 在Excel工作表中,打開Visual Basic編輯器(按下Alt+F11)。
2. 在“插入”菜單中,選擇“模塊”以創建一個新模塊。
3. 在新模塊中,輸入自定義函數的代碼。
例如,“Function FindDuplicates(rng As Range) As String
Dim cell As Range
Dim duplicates As Collection
Set duplicates = New Collection
On Error Resume Next
For Each cell In rng
If cell.Value <> “” Then
duplicates.Add cell.Value, CStr(cell.Value)
End If
Next cell
On Error GoTo 0
FindDuplicates = Join(duplicates.Items, “, “)
End Function”
4. 關閉Visual Basic編輯器。
5. 在Excel工作表中,選擇一個空白單元格作為輸出結果的位置。
6. 輸入自定義函數的公式,例如“=FindDuplicates(A:A)”。
其中A:A表示要查找重復項的數據列。
7. 按下回車鍵,重復項將顯示在選定的輸出單元格中。
總結
通過使用Excel的條件格式化、COUNTIF函數、VLOOKUP函數、Remove Duplicates功能和自定義公式,我們可以輕松查找和處理重復項。這些方法都具有不同的優點和適用場景,您可以根據實際需求選擇合適的方法來提高工作效率。希望本文對您在Excel中查找重復項時有所幫助!